Central Texas is genuinely hard on vehicles. Killeen sits in a climate zone that sees triple-digit summers, intense UV exposure for most of the year, and temperature swings that stress adhesives and film structures in ways that milder climates don't.
Budget dyed film typically starts to purple, bubble, or delaminate within 2–3 years under Central Texas conditions. That means paying to have it removed and redone — spending more than a quality install would have cost in the first place.
Nano-ceramic film is built differently. The ceramic particles that give it heat-rejection properties are also inherently more stable under UV than organic dye compounds. It holds its color, holds its adhesion, and holds its performance. That's why we back it with a lifetime warranty — because we know it holds up in the environment we're all living in.
